全网整合服务平台,营销新方式,解决获客难题,让客户主动找你...

Phone

QQ 2274305536

Address

河南省郑州市西柳湖区

品牌策划+高端定制+整合营销

一站式提供建站解决方案,让你的网站天生具备营销力.

合作企业用户

12500+

成品建站模板

500+

搜索引擎蜘蛛,也称为“爬虫”,是一种专门用来在网络上进行数据采集和分析的软件或工具。它们的工作原理主要是通过扫描互联网上的网页,获取并存储相关的信息。下面我们来详细了解一下搜索引擎蜘蛛是如何工作的。

#### 爬虫的工作流程

1. 启动:当用户在搜索引擎上输入查询关键词时,搜索引擎会向其发出请求,并启动一个或多个爬虫。

2. 索引:爬虫会将返回的结果保存在一个数据库中,这个过程被称为“索引”。在这个阶段,爬虫可能会对结果页面中的链接进行访问。

3. 下载:一旦爬虫找到想要的数据,它就会开始从服务器上下载相应的文件。这是整个过程中耗时最长的部分,因为需要花费时间加载数据、解析数据以及将其存储在本地数据库中。

4. 解析:在下载完成后,爬虫会尝试解析所得到的数据,包括文本、图像、视频等内容。解析工作通常由爬虫本身完成,或者由第三方的解析器软件帮助完成。

5. 更新索引:如果爬虫已经找到了新的信息,并且没有被其他爬虫发现过,那么它就会把这些新发现的内容更新到索引库中。

#### 爬虫的类型

搜索引擎使用的爬虫主要有两大类:蜘蛛型(Spider)和机器人型(Robots.txt)。蜘蛛型爬虫负责执行用户的搜索请求,而机器人型爬虫则主要用于测试搜索引擎的功能,例如在不同的网站上执行特定的任务。

### 蜘蛛池怎么用?

建立蜘蛛池,意味着为搜索引擎提供大量的可爬行资源。这里介绍几种常见的蜘蛛池构建方法:

#### 1. 内容库创建

创建大量高质量的文档,包含各种主题和格式的文本内容,确保质量高且丰富度足够。

可以利用开源工具,如Wikipedia、维基百科、百度百科等,提取高质量的内容。

#### 2. 社交媒体分享

分享社交媒体平台上的有趣内容,尤其是那些与目标受众相关的、易于传播的内容。

尝试使用社交媒体爬虫,自动跟踪热门话题、评论和帖子,从而获得更多有价值的信息。

#### 3. 合作伙伴关系

与其他网站或博客合作,交换链接。这样不仅可以提高流量,还能获得对方的信任和支持。

### 如何搭建自己的蜘蛛池

搭建蜘蛛池的方法有很多,以下是几种常用的做法:

#### 1. 自动化技术

利用自动化工具,如Crawlr、Scrapy等,这些工具可以帮助你更快地收集和处理大量数据。

#### 2. 复杂的技术

针对大型项目,可以考虑使用复杂的技术框架,如Django、Flask等,这些框架提供了强大的功能和灵活性。

####

蜘蛛池的搭建和维护是一项持续性的任务,需要不断地调整策略和优化代码。通过上述步骤,你可以有效地利用现有的技术和资源,建立起自己的蜘蛛池,为你的网站或产品带来更多的曝光和流量。

相关模板